Output 1cf8368986df21f267533b1ba237fe4dcd3c7d5cb3fc28011e392b7f3c11d4f2:10

value
1037800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d4e566048d92745a92692c0e9ed801659f7879 OP_EQUAL
address
323GzQ5gTS69xmVEV2u6Kgkh227Ky5WcD1
transaction
1cf8368986df21f267533b1ba237fe4dcd3c7d5cb3fc28011e392b7f3c11d4f2
confirmations
294288
spent
true